Trichodelitschia bisporula (CROUAN) LUNDQUIST — 5100, 5118. Deer dung. Near Tatabánya, 2 June, 1964 (spores: 19.6-23.1x7.1 — 8 jx). 5576, 5577. Deer dung. At the Lake Baláta near Szenta, 14 April, 1966 (spores: 16.9-17.8x5.3 jx; 20.5-23.1x6.2 — 7.7 |x). The material contained a great variety of Trichodelitschia communities. In fruit­bodies which differed from the general fruit-body shape, I found only spores of the average sporal size. Though the characters of T. munkii, described by LUNDQUIST, fit well the fruit-bodies of smaller spores, in my opinion it is premature, pending the examination of larger materials, to establish a new species on such meagre differences in dimensions {cf.: LUNDQUIST, N. : The Genus Trichodelitschia in Sweden. Svensk Bot. Tidskr. 58, 1964, p. 267 — 272). 5586. Deer dung. Near Csákvár, 1 June, 1966 (spores: 23.1 — 24.9x8 jx). 5608, 5609. Deer dung. Near Nyírád, 21 April, 1965 (spores: 18.7-19.6x5.7 ;x). Concerning Nils LINDQUIST'S new nommclatoral combination oi Trichodelitschia bisporula, we cannot raise any objection, since it is in accordance with the relevant provisions (Article 33, Internat.
